Transaction 58b28baf8392d09ad0e8244ff3c7e0fc1e66ba9d7988ecee7c7d161c00db3f4d
1 Input
1 Output
-
58b28baf8392d09ad0e8244ff3c7e0fc1e66ba9d7988ecee7c7d161c00db3f4d:0
- value
- 3186557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c76a51314300a5701417b2df5721d1a36cbb6ad7 OP_EQUAL
- address
- 3KsRkmF9foR5G2Ub6r4Y5oGqBPKTgeAwMS